All change for a couple of weeks...

Thank you for sharing our recent plea for more volunteers at Hardie Park, especially in the cafe. As you know we aim to open every day of the week which often proves a challenging task. With holidays and life in the mix we are short of fully trained volunteers over the next couple of weeks.

We have taken the tough decision to open for Pop-Up Community Food ONLY from 11-2 daily. (from Wed 30th March until Monday 18th April inclusive)

Unfortunately we are not in a position to staff the cafe. 

Hardie Park Cafe will be CLOSED from Wednesday 30th March through until Easter Monday.

We will not have a till facility at this time so if you choose to donate at the pop-up please use cash.

Clubs however will continue as they will fall between the pop-up hours.  (Cribbage Monday from noon  / Craft Wednesday from 11am / Knit and Natter Friday 12-2 )

We plan to resume a normal service from Tuesday 19th April

Not all heroes wear capes!

Thanks to the Stanford-Le-Hope,Corringham & Tilbury Community First Responders Group who delivered Defibrillator/CPR Training recently for 11 of our volunteers. Everyone who took part agreed how beneficial the sessions were. Our volunteers learnt about lots of different scenarios that they could potentially have to deal with in the community.
